President Donald Trump will visit Dayton, El Paso later this week following mass shootings

Source: Cincinnati.com

President Donald Trump is expected to visit the sites of two mass shootings that occurred this weekend, meaning he will travel back to Ohio for the second time in two weeks.

The Associated Press reported that the Federal Aviation Administration has issued advisories of VIP travel to El Paso and Dayton on Wednesday. The time of his visit or other details have not been announced.

This will be the president's second visit to the area in as many weeks. Trump was in Cincinnati on Thursday for a "Keep America Great" rally at US Bank Arena.

Rep. Veronica Escobar, D-Texas, who represents El Paso, said that Trump was "not welcome" in El Paso if he came to visit because of his inflammatory rhetoric about Latinos and immigrants.
